BIOL 318 Paleoecology

Students will assist the Burpee Museum of Natural History crew for ten days in their search for fossils at sites near Hanksville, Utah. Lectures before the trip will cover topics related to the geology, paleontology, and ecology of the site. Before going to the field, students will also spend one lab period a week at the Burpee Museum assisting the staff in specimen preparation and study. This course is part of the conservation and wildlife track.

PRQ: BIOL 151 and permission of instructor.
